Right handed single beveled hamokiri with d-shaped ho wood handle. Iron clad shirogami 2 blade with migaki finish.
Hamokiri designed for use on Hamo — Japanese Daggertooth Pike Conger Eel. Hamo has very fine bones throughout the flesh that is cut finely. The technique utilizes the significant weight behind the fine edge to cut into the flesh and very small bones cleanly while leaving the skin intact.
